Big Picture: In collaborative projects, especially those involving third-party vendors, critical email correspondence often happens outside of ClickUp. Currently, only emails initiated from within a ClickUp task are visible in the task’s comment thread. This limits transparency and collaboration, as important context and updates remain siloed in individual inboxes, inaccessible to other project stakeholders in ClickUp.
Problem:
• Multiple parties may be involved in a ClickUp project, but each has their own external email communications with vendors or partners.
• These external email threads often contain key information or constraints relevant to the project.
• Other ClickUp users assigned to or observing the project cannot see these emails, leading to gaps in context and communication.
• The only way to link emails to a task is to start a new thread from within ClickUp, which isn’t always practical or possible after the fact.
Proposed Solution:
• Allow users to retroactively link existing email threads from their inboxes to specific ClickUp tasks.
• Once linked, all past and future correspondence in that email thread would automatically appear in the task’s comment section, ensuring full visibility for all relevant parties.
• This would enable seamless collaboration, keep everyone informed, and eliminate information silos—regardless of where the original email conversation started.
• Ideally, this feature could be part of the broader vision for ClickUp’s next-generation email integration, allowing emails to be linked to tasks at any point, not just when initiated from ClickUp.
Impact: This enhancement would be critical for teams working with external vendors or partners, ensuring that all project-related communication—regardless of where it originates—is accessible and transparent within ClickUp.
